What is Classification?
• Matching packets
‒ Layer 2, Layer 3, and/or Layer 4 information
• Used to decide whether to apply a particular policy to a packet
‒ Enforce security, QoS, or other policies
• Some examples:
‒ Match TCP/UDP source/destination port numbers to enforce security policy
‒ Match destination IP addresses to apply policy-based routing (PBR)
‒ Match 5-tuple to apply marking policy
‒ Match protocol-type to apply Control Plane Policing (CoPP)
‒ etc.
